Understanding the Core Mechanics
At its heart, the aviator game features a simple interface: a rising airplane and a multiplying coefficient. Players place a bet before each round, and the airplane takes off, increasing the multiplier with altitude. The longer the airplane flies, the higher the multiplier. The crucial element is timing. Players must cash out their bet before the airplane crashes.
If a player cashes out before the crash, they win their bet multiplied by the current multiplier. However, if the airplane crashes before they cash out, they lose their entire bet.
